1 gcc & g++提供命令行選項-s減小可執行文件的大小。但是我想知道這個-s選項是如何工作的?它的作用是如何減小可執行文件的大小?文件大小如何減少?如何在gcc編譯器中使用-s選項? 來源 2015-06-18 Destructor
2 在Linux系統上,gcc -s可能會調用strip(1)實用程序(其從ELF文件中刪除大多數符號),其格式爲binutils。您可以通過運行gcc -v -s進行檢查。 要降低可執行文件大小,還應該使用-Os(另外-s)進行編譯,以便編譯器對大小進行優化。 來源 2015-06-18 09:26:47 +0 這是什麼ELF文件? – Destructor +0 ELF是Linux上二進制可執行文件和目標文件的格式 –
這是什麼ELF文件? – Destructor
ELF是Linux上二進制可執行文件和目標文件的格式 –